In the Device Access implementation unification of devices is represented by defining the DA API. The DA API allows control of devices in the network based on their functionality instead of the protocol that is used to maintain a connection with them. The unified representation is presented in two directions. On one hand, we have a unified device representation to a higher level of abstraction through the DA API. On the other hand, we have a unified device representation to a lower level of abstraction through the HDM SPI. The Device Access API is the new defined API that features the new functionality. The HDM API is deprecated and will be possibly removed from the next version of the Device Access module. |
